I am just testing Outlook 2007 beta against an iCal calendar server. I find
that a few things do not work. Does anyone have a list a iCal features
supported?

In particular I find that:

1. The iCal CLASS attribute is not used.
2. Alarms are not transferred.
3. Tasks are not transferred.
